Tottenham Hotspur boss Mauricio Pochettino says that his team can still win the Premier League title this season.

Tottenham Hotspur boss Mauricio Pochettino has insisted that his team can still win the Premier League title this season, despite 10 points separating them from leaders Chelsea.

Spurs are currently fifth in the Premier League table after 17 matches, just one point shy of fourth-placed Arsenal, but six draws have seen them fall double figures in terms of points behind in-form leaders Chelsea.

Pochettino, however, is still confident that his side, who are next in action away to Southampton on December 28, can challenge for the crown this term.

"I think it is realistic because the gap is ten points, but it is realistic because there are a lot of games to play. So I think we can achieve that and we can fight for the title at the end of the season," Pochettino told reporters. "That is up to us – belief and to be ambitious. We must try to give our best, to try to improve every week and every game."

Tottenham have won three and lost two of their last five in the league, with both defeats occurring on their travels.
